ENLC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review
124 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in ENLINK MIDSTREAM, LLC (ENLC)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$1.07B — up 0.94% from $1.06B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 22 funds opened new ENLC positions and 19 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 41 added to existing stakes and 38 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$12.3M. The largest seller was Eagle Global Advisors, cutting an estimated $17.8M.
